chatGPT如何二次开发

目录

  1. 什么是chatGPT
  2. chatGPT的二次开发概念
  3. 二次开发所需工具
  4. chatGPT二次开发步骤
  5. 常见问题FAQ

1. 什么是chatGPT

chatGPT 是一种基于人工智能的对话模型,可以进行自然语言对话生成,是OpenAI GPT系列模型之一。

2. chatGPT的二次开发概念

二次开发是在已有的chatGPT基础上,进行定制化开发,满足特定需求的过程。可以根据实际场景,对模型进行调整、扩展和优化。

3. 二次开发所需工具

进行chatGPT二次开发可能需要以下工具:

  • Python 编程语言
  • Transformers
  • TensorFlowPyTorch 框架
  • GPUTPU 进行加速

4. chatGPT二次开发步骤

下面是进行chatGPT二次开发的基本步骤:

  1. 准备数据集:根据特定主题或场景,准备对应的数据集。
  2. Feine-tuning模型:使用预训练的chatGPT模型,在自有数据集上进行微调。
  3. 模型评估:通过指标评估性能,如困惑度(Perplexity)等。
  4. 部署应用:将优化后的模型应用于实际场景中。

5. 常见问题FAQ

以下是一些关于chatGPT二次开发的常见问题解答:

  • 如何获取chatGPT模型?

    • 可以通过OpenAI等平台获取预训练的chatGPT模型。
  • chatGPT适用于哪些场景?

    • chatGPT适用于对话生成、智能客服、聊天机器人等场景。
  • 为什么要进行chatGPT二次开发?

    • 二次开发可以定制模型,适应特定需求,提升性能。
  • 二次开发是否需要深度学习知识?

    • 需要一定的深度学习知识,了解模型原理和调参技巧有助于优化模型。
正文完